Rockwell Hardness Scales

Rockwell hardness scales are normally used to assign the hardness of prepares after heat-treating activities. Rockwell hardness testing utilizes a penetrator, or indenter, to establish a connection in a piece of material and afterward utilizes the profundity of the space to compute hardness esteem. There are a few Rockwell scales that utilization various kinds of indenters and weights to perform testing. A 10-kg power, called the minor burden, is first used to situate the indenter into the material. At that point, a significant burden, controlled by the scale being utilized, powers the indenter farther into the material. The contrast between the profundities of those two spaces decides the hardness.

Performing Rockwell Hardness Testing

There are two essential kinds of Rockwell hardness analyzers, the open circle, and the shut circle. The open circle utilizes an extra weight framework that utilizes genuine loads to drive the indenters into the test material. The second is a shut circle framework that utilizes a microchip controlled engine to apply the power of the minor and significant burdens to the penetrators.

Prior to playing out a Rockwell hardness test, first set up the example for testing by ensuring it is perfect and liberated from oxidation and scale. Bogus readings can result if the example isn't arranged accurately.

Brinell Hardness Scale

The Brinell hardness scale is most usually used to assign hardness of nonferrous metals and prepares prior to machining and warmth treatment. Brinell hardness analyzers make space on a piece of material with a 10-mm-breadth tungsten carbide ball. (Materials other than metals can be tried utilizing a 5-mm ball) A 500-kg, 1500-kg, or 3000-kg weight or burden is utilized to press the ball into the material relying upon the material kind being tried. Harder materials require the utilization of heavier loads. After a standby of 10- - 30 seconds, the heap is taken out and the ball is withdrawn. The width of the impression is then contributed to a standard recipe to compute the Brinell hardness number.
